Second Man Charged, Third Wanted In Stamford Stabbing

STAMFORD, Conn. — A second suspect has been arrested in the stabbing at Bradford’s Grill and Tavern in Stamford, while the third remains wanted by police, officials said.

Steven "Seagull" Barnes is wanted by the Stamford Police Department and is suspected of taking part in the stabbing at Bradford's Grill and Tavern.

Anthony McCoy, 24, of Stamford was charged with first-degree assault and conspiracy to commit first-degree assault, police said. He was held on $1 million bond.

The suspect wanted by police is Steven “Seagull” Barnes, 23, has ties to Stamford and Bridgeport and is about 5 foot, 8 inches tall and weighs about 150 pounds, police said. He has violent tendencies and should be considered armed and dangerous, police said.

Barnes is wanted for first-degree assault and conspiracy to commit first-degree assault, police said. A $1 million bond was set, police said.

The first suspect, Tyshawn Malachi, was arrested last week, police said. He was also charged with first-degree assault and conspiracy to commit first-degree assault.

The three suspects surrounded the victim and hit him a bottle, punched him and stabbed him numerous times while at Bradford’s on June 29, police said. Another person who came to aid the victim was also stabbed in the head, police said.

Anyone with information on Barnes’ whereabouts is asked to contact Stamford Police at 203-977-4444 or the Detectives Bureau at 203-977-4417.
